Abstract

"The Utility Mine in southeast Saskatchewan is owned by Saskatchewan Power Corporation and operated by Mana/ta Coal Ltd. Up to 3.3 million tonnes of lignite is supplied annually to Saskatchewan Power's Boundary Dam Generating Station. The coal occurs in two predominant seams which are covered by up to 37 metres of saturated fine-grained overburden. Overburden is removed by two draglines working in two pits. Coal is hauled to the mine mouth power station. Comprehensive drainage and reclamation programs are integral parts of the operation. IntroductionThe Utility Mine is owned by Saskatchewan Power Corporation and operated by Manalta Coal Ltd. It is located in southeastern Saskatchewan, approximately 200 km southeast of Regina and 8.5 km southwest of Estevan (Fig. 1). The climate of the Estevan area is semi-arid with long, cool winters and short, hot summers. The mean annual precipitation is 42 cm and the mean summer temperature is 20°C; mean winter temperature is -10°C. The Utility Mine supplies coal to the adjacent Boundary Dam Generating Station. Increases in the station's generating capacity during the past decade have resulted in an extensive expansion program for the Utility Mine. History The Estevan area has a long history of coal mining. In the early years, coal was mined via entries into coal seam outcrops along the slopes of the Souris River valley. Surface strip mining was introduced in the late 1920s and progressed to the point where it totally replaced underground mining by the 1950s. Surface mining methods are currently used exclusively by all of the Estevan area operators."
